A.An emancipation order issued pursuant to this article recognizes the minor as an adult for the following purposes:
1.The right to enter into a binding contract.
2.The ability to sue and be sued.
3.The right to buy and sell real property.
4.The right to establish a legal residence.
5.The obligation to pay child support.
6.The right to incur debts.
7.The right to access medical treatment and records.
8.The right to consent to medical, dental and psychiatric care without parental consent, knowledge or liability.
9.The right to consent to medical, dental and psychiatric care for the emancipated minor's child.
10.Eligibility for social services.
11.The right to obtain a license to operate equipment or perform a service.
